The latest patch is really a missed opportunity for interactions with Minamar Specialzied Industries, in my opinion. You should add some special interactions with them if you're NOT one of their former slave species, such as:

1) Giving them a unique Branch Office building or two if you have a Commercial Pact with them; maybe rather than giving jobs, it gives a flat percentage increase to all Worker output, reflecting their use of slave labor. This also angers Egalitarians and Xenophiles living on that planet, and can even trigger protests/boycotts on worlds where this building exists if there are Egalitarians or Xenophiles present. (Authoritarians are fine with it, obviously, and might even make them happy.)

2) Opportunities to buy or sell slaves directly with them without the need for the Galactic Market if you're on friendly terms with them. Doing so enrages their former slave species if they exist in the galaxy.

3) A special deal that will allow them to operate in systems you own that have primitives living in it in exchange for a cut of the profits. Mechanically, it would deploy one of their flagships in that system, with events firing every so often; eventually, however, you will lose control over this system, and those primitives become a subject of Minamar, and they'll pay you a big sum of energy credits as the 'closing fee' for the contract.

4) If you're a slaving empire, an option to buy some of their tech which provides bonuses to slave output and decreases their political power.

I'd like to see an option for significantly increasing the numbers of space fauna, you already see it with the Tyanki but having it with the hostile ones would make the exploration phase of the game much more dynamic with actual roadblocks that you need to build up to be able to get through rather than just speed bumps.... Some wild Centurians would also be fun. I just really want to have all of the critters be a much more impactful part of the game and actually a substantial barrier to the galaxy linking up where you have to progress to a certain tech or military strength to get through.
